Emergency Road Closure in Belgrade

BELGRADE - The Maine Department of Transportation has closed part of Castle Island Road in Belgrade after part of a bridge structure failed. The affected area is approximately two miles west of Route 27. Signs are posted to direct drivers to a 14-mile-long detour that uses Watson Pond Road a town road. The bridge is scheduled to be replaced in 2024. Maintenance crews and department management are working on a short-term fix to be able to reopen the road.
